輕量級OLAP資料分析工具發布

2021-09-01 17:44:51 字數 1488 閱讀 3932

分析工具詳細介紹

基本資訊

使用者的資料展示需求是多種多樣的,我們的分析工具不能100%的滿足所有的展示需求。但是我們希望通過我們的分析工具的20%的**來滿足使用者資料展示的80%的需求,同時我們對剩下20%的需求提供自定義介面,允許使用者進行自定義開發。

我們的分析工具是一套輕量級基於統計資料的資料檢視工具。

· 輕量級、寄生式系統

· 跨資料庫平台,跨作業系統,跨瀏覽器

· 支援olap樣式的資料展示格式

· 圖形支援

· 和使用者的互動性較好

分析工具與其他工具的區別

優點缺點

分析工具

資料展示格式靈活

能更大程度上滿足使用者的資料需求

帶有圖形展示

支援的資料量最大不要超過2千萬

報表工具

展示能支援更加複雜的資料格式

展示格式固定

一般不帶圖形展示

缺乏和使用者的互動

olap工具

重量級資料檢視

大資料量的支援很好

目前還沒有跨資料庫產品的olap產品出現

olap使用的cube的轉換效率比較低,維護所需要的技術門檻高

功能展示

總體頁面

使用者介面介紹

維度輸入選擇

以最大程度減少使用者輸入為原則,分析工具提供多種維度輸入元件.

日期選擇框

樹形選擇框

普通多選元件

單選元件

對比框輸入:對比框是分析工具實現多層次資料展示的靈魂元件,通過多tab的多選擇項,我們的資料就會按照相應的順序進行下鑽.

多指標的資料展示

多維度多層次資料展示

圖形選擇框

可以在圖形選擇框上選擇所要檢視的圖形,選擇檢視的指標,選擇對應的資料

多指標的折線圖

多層次的圖形展示

單層次的圖形展示

分析配置介面介紹

資料來源配置:支援目前主流的4種資料庫(oracle,mssql,db2,mysql)

表資訊的元資料配置,用來描述表的元資訊資料.支援檢視,多種模板表策略

維度配置

分析配置

分析基本資訊配置:設定分析的訪問表,視覺布局以及可能涉及到的二次開發配置

分析的指標配置:配置指標展示的中文標識,結算別名,指標對應的列,指標的合計方式,指標的單位,資料格式等資訊.

分析的維度應用配置:配置維度對應的列,維度的操作符,維度的展示元件,元件展示的引數等資訊

分析的結果集計算配置:配置結果集的計算公式,資料展示格式等資訊

分析工具的技術框架採用比較流行的struts2+ibatis+spring開發的,前台展示工作量還是比較大的,全部是用jquery開發的js元件,圖形展示用的是fursionchar

在開發過程中,我也碰上很多問題是從iteye上找到答案的,我也會把我碰上的問題及其解決方法帶上,

strtus2中碰上奇怪的ie中文問題

我也會更新我在為期7個月的開發過程的一些思考。

XHProf php輕量級的效能分析工具

xhprof php輕量級的效能分析工具 其中有一篇野馬分享的 php效能檢測擴充套件 xhprof 不錯,之前就有聽說,這次就行動一下。xhprof是facebook開源出來的乙個php輕量級的效能分析工具,跟xdebug類似,但效能開銷更低,還可以用在生產環境中,也可以由程式開 關來控制是否進行...

OLAP的多維資料分析

聯機分析處理 olap 的概念最早是由關聯式資料庫之父e.f.codd於1993年提出的。當時,codd認為聯機事務處理 oltp 已不能滿足終端使用者對資料庫查詢分析的需要,sql對大資料庫進行的簡單查詢也不能滿足使用者分析的需求。使用者的決策分析需要對關聯式資料庫進行大量計算才能得到結果,而查詢...

OLAP及其多維資料分析

聯機分析處理 olap 的概念最早是由關聯式資料庫之父e.f.codd於1993年提出的。當時,codd認為聯機事務處理 oltp 已不能滿足終端使用者對資料庫查詢分析的需要,sql對大資料庫進行的簡單查詢也不能滿足使用者分析的需求。使用者的決策分析需要對關聯式資料庫進行大量計算才能得到結果,而查詢...